Health information is everywhere – on television, in classrooms, on posters at the local primary health centre, and even on the back of toothpaste tubes. Yet despite this constant flow of messages, many people continue with unhealthy habits, miss vaccination drives, or ignore early warning signs of disease. The gap is rarely about the lack of information. It is almost always about how that information is taught. The principles of health education are the proven rules that turn a routine talk into a lasting change in behaviour, and understanding them is the first step toward designing programmes that actually work.

What health education really means
The World Health Organization describes health education as a process that motivates individuals to accept behavioural change by influencing their values, beliefs, and attitudes, especially when they are at risk of illness. It is not the same as broadcasting facts or distributing pamphlets. Effective health education is a planned learning experience that helps people make informed decisions about their own well-being. To achieve that, educators rely on a set of guiding principles drawn from psychology, pedagogy, and public health practice. The three most important among these – engaging interest and participation, moving from the known to the unknown, and using motivation alongside reinforcement – form the backbone of every successful health programme.
Engaging interest and participation
The first and most fundamental principle is interest. According to a well-known psychological rule, unless people are interested, they will not learn. This means health teaching must always start from the real concerns of the audience – what public health professionals call their felt needs. A mother in a low-income neighbourhood may not respond to a lecture on long-term cardiovascular risks, but she will listen carefully to advice that helps her child gain weight or recover from a recurring cough.
Why one-way lectures fail
Traditional teaching often treats the audience as a passive container to be filled with facts. Research on community health workers in rural India has shown that this deficit model – assuming that people fail to comply simply because they lack information – rarely produces sustained behaviour change. People come to a health talk with their own beliefs, fears, and cultural practices. Pushing information at them without acknowledging these existing views creates resistance instead of acceptance.
Participation as an active principle
The remedy is participation. Personal involvement is far more likely to lead to personal acceptance than passive listening. An old Chinese proverb captures this beautifully: if I hear, I forget; if I see, I remember; if I do, I know. Health educators apply this insight through several practical techniques:
- Group discussions: Small groups allow participants to voice doubts and learn from peers who share their context.
- Role play and simulation: Practising new skills – such as preparing oral rehydration solution or demonstrating handwashing – embeds the behaviour through action.
- Problem-solving tasks: Presenting realistic situations, like deciding what to feed a child with diarrhoea, encourages applied thinking.
India’s frontline workforce has shown how powerful this can be. Studies on Accredited Social Health Activists (ASHAs) reveal that their effectiveness depends less on the number of facts they convey and more on the strength of their relationships with families. When the educator becomes a familiar, trusted figure who invites the family into a conversation, the entire dynamic of learning shifts.
The known to unknown approach
The second principle is about sequencing. Good teachers across every discipline follow a few simple maxims: move from simple to complex, concrete to abstract, easy to difficult, and known to unknown. These maxims are not merely classroom conveniences. They help teachers bridge the gap between theoretical knowledge and practical classroom realities by aligning instruction with how the human brain actually processes new information.
Building cognitive bridges
The brain learns best when new ideas can be attached to something it already understands. When a health worker arrives in a village to explain how mosquitoes transmit malaria, she does not begin with the life cycle of Plasmodium. She begins with what villagers already know – that fevers spike in the monsoon, that mosquitoes breed near stagnant water, that certain plants and smokes are believed to drive insects away. From this familiar ground, she introduces the new idea: that a specific kind of mosquito carries a parasite that causes the fever. The new concept now has somewhere to land.
Surfacing and correcting misconceptions
Starting with the known has another important function. It surfaces misconceptions that would otherwise block learning. A common example in rural maternal health is the belief that pregnant women should eat less so the baby remains small and delivery becomes easier. If the educator does not first uncover this belief, no amount of advice about iron-rich diets will change behaviour. Beginning with existing beliefs lets the educator gently correct them rather than override them. This is why public health texts emphasise that one should always start from the people’s existing level of knowledge and then proceed to new knowledge.
A practical example from nutrition education
Consider an Anganwadi worker teaching young mothers about complementary feeding. Rather than presenting a list of nutrients, she might begin by asking what families currently feed their six-month-olds. Once dal water, rice gruel, and mashed banana come up, she can build on these – adding small amounts of ghee for energy, suggesting mashed greens for iron, and recommending a sprinkle of jaggery for sweetness. The recommendations now feel like an extension of family practice, not an alien instruction.
The role of motivation and reinforcement
The third principle deals with what keeps people moving along the path of change. Even when interest is sparked and concepts are well sequenced, behaviour rarely changes after a single exposure. People forget, slip back into old habits, or face social pressure from family and community. This is where motivation and reinforcement do their quiet, essential work.
Understanding motivation
Motivation is the stimulation of the desire to learn. Health educators commonly distinguish between primary motives – inborn drives such as hunger, survival, and the protection of one’s children – and secondary motives, which include praise, recognition, rewards, and the approval of family or community. Both kinds matter. A father may take his child for immunisation primarily out of the survival instinct to protect his offspring, but a certificate from the Anganwadi or appreciation from the ASHA worker can deepen the commitment to complete all doses on schedule.
Indian public health programmes have institutionalised this insight. The Janani Suraksha Yojana under the National Health Mission, for instance, uses conditional cash incentives to encourage institutional deliveries. Schemes like POSHAN Abhiyaan layer multiple motivational levers – community mobilisation, behaviour change communication, and convergent action – to tackle malnutrition. The principle is the same as in any classroom: connect the new behaviour to something the audience already values.
Why reinforcement is the booster dose
Few people absorb everything new in a single session. Repetition at intervals is therefore essential. In health education, reinforcement is often described as a booster dose – a deliberate revisiting of the same message through different channels and at different times. Without it, even well-designed campaigns lose their effect within weeks. National Health Mission documents themselves note that programmes like the ASHA initiative are not a one-time event but a continuous process of renewal, reinforcement, and motivation.
Reinforcement works through variety, not monotony. Repeating the same poster on the same wall for three years is not reinforcement; it is wallpaper. Effective reinforcement combines:
- Spaced repetition: Returning to the message at planned intervals – say, during every immunisation visit or village health day.
- Multiple channels: Mixing interpersonal counselling with radio jingles, wall paintings, school programmes, and short videos.
- Different messengers: The same idea sounds new when it comes from a teacher, a peer, a doctor, and a respected community leader.
The link between motivation, reinforcement, and behaviour change
Researchers studying sanitation behaviour in India have observed that motivation moves people through distinct stages – interest, evaluation, and decision-making – but that individuals rarely accept new ideas until those ideas are also accepted by the social group to which they belong. Reinforcement therefore needs to operate not just at the individual level but at the community level. This is why Swachh Bharat Abhiyaan paired toilet construction with sustained community-led messaging, and why Anemia Mukt Bharat uses a six-by-six-by-six approach that repeats interventions across age groups, settings, and time.
Putting the three principles together
None of these principles works in isolation. A campaign that grabs interest but never reinforces its message fades quickly. One that drills facts through repetition without first connecting to the audience’s existing knowledge meets resistance. A programme that builds beautifully from known to unknown but offers no motivation gives people understanding without the will to act. The most successful health education efforts – whether they are tackling tuberculosis, adolescent reproductive health, or non-communicable diseases – weave all three together. They listen first, build from familiar ground, invite participation, attach the message to a motive that matters, and return to it again and again until the new behaviour becomes the new normal.
